Q: What exactly are Blade and Sorcery mods?
A: Blade and Sorcery mods are user-created modifications or add-ons that can enhance, expand, or change the original gameplay experience of Blade and Sorcery.
Q: Can anyone create Blade and Sorcery mods?
A: Yes, anyone with the necessary skills, tools, and knowledge can create Blade and Sorcery mods. Modding involves utilizing the game’s built-in tools and scripting languages to develop custom content.
